A perfect shirt after thirty years, be wary.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003ch2 style=\"font-size:1.4em;font-weight:bold;margin-top:28px;margin-bottom:12px;\"\u003eVintage size guide\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p style=\"line-height:1.8;margin-bottom:14px;\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eVintage 90s sizes\u003c\/strong\u003e do not correspond to modern standards. An XS from 1995 is cut according to European standards of the time, more fitted and less generous than what you find today in any sports store. If you usually wear a modern S or M, a vintage XS may turn out to be your size — or not. Assume nothing.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p style=\"line-height:1.8;margin-bottom:20px;\"\u003eBefore buying, take a shirt you wear regularly and measure it flat: shoulder to shoulder width, total length, and armpit to armpit width. Compare with the measurements specified in the product description. This is the only reliable method to avoid bad surprises with \u003cstrong\u003evintage Bundesliga long-sleeve shirts\u003c\/strong\u003e of this size.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003ch2 style=\"font-size:1.4em;font-weight:bold;margin-top:28px;margin-bottom:12px;\"\u003eWhy have it in your collection\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p style=\"line-height:1.8;margin-bottom:14px;\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eBundesliga shirts from the 90s\u003c\/strong\u003e are constantly rising in value in the \u003cstrong\u003evintage football collector\u003c\/strong\u003e market, and clubs outside the mainstream media circle — meaning not Bayern, not BVB — are often the hardest to find in good condition.
